A IBM Case Study
Niagara Bottling, a major U.S. bottled water manufacturer, needed a more reliable way to support growing EDI volumes and strict trading partner SLAs as it expanded into new markets and business models. Using IBM Sterling B2B Integrator and related IBM services, the company sought to improve availability and avoid disruptions to its trading partner integration platform.
IBM implemented a high-availability, modular multi-node EDI architecture for Niagara Bottling using IBM Sterling B2B Integrator, IBM MQ, IBM B2B Advanced Communications, and IBM Sterling Supply Chain Business Network. The new setup delivered 100% apparent uptime, allowed transactions to queue during outages, enabled uninterrupted maintenance and upgrades, and helped Niagara Bottling scale EDI operations and add new functionality quickly with less operational risk.
